| | PROTOPANAXDIOL Usage And Synthesis |
| Chemical Properties | White crystalline powder, soluble in organic solvents such as methanol, ethanol, and DMSO, derived from ginseng. | | Uses | (20S)-Protopanaxadiol is used in the treatment of cerebral ischemic injury and the reversal of oxidative stress. A novel class of AMP-activated protein kinase (AMPK) inhibitors affecting glucose and lipid metabolism. | | Definition | ChEBI: A diastereomer of protopanaxadiol in which the 20-hydroxy substituent has been introduced at the pro-S position. | | target | p53 | p21 | Bcl-2/Bax | P-gp | Caspase | γH2Ax |
